Job Title: Creator Partnerships Manager, Atlantic Records

A little bit about our team:

Atlantic Records UK is home to some of the most iconic UK artists from household names such as Ed Sheeran, Anne-Marie, Charli XCX & Burna Boy to emerging names such as Nathan Dawe, Fred Again..and Maisie Peters. You’d be joining the Audience team, who work hand in hand with Marketing to construct our artist campaigns, driving amplification online, growing audiences and dialling in on communities forming around our artists. We do this in a number of ways including creating, marketing & optimising content, developing and implementing fan acquisition strategies, and working with new digital platforms and startups.


Your role

As Creator Partnerships Manager, you will manage the creator & culture partnerships and strategy for our roster of artists. You will live and breathe creator marketing, with an ever evolving black book of target creators, third party pages and agencies across all genres and areas of interest. You’ll bring focus to our impact marketing efforts, with clear understanding of how to move artist content and music through short form environments to positively affect awareness, consumption and fandom. You’ll work closely with Audience, Marketing and Creative teams to bring campaigns to life, and help educate the label on trends and developments in this space.


Here you’ll get to
  • Lead on creator partnership campaigns for our artists and manage on-platform cultural dissemination of their music and content. Work closely with Audience, Marketing and Data teams to devise best in class creator activations and strategies.
  • Grow a vast & segmented database of creators, meme pages, third party channels and influencer agencies, across all genres and interest areas, and regularly seek out new influencers to work with.
  • Proficiently read and translate relevant data, reporting back to the team with the objective of informing creator strategy; pivot plans with reactive agility should the data suggest doing so would be fruitful.
  • Maintain and constantly update a ‘playbook’ of levers to pull at various stages of a campaign to affect positive change in consumption, awareness and growth.
  • Commission creator content sessions with artists, working with current and exciting creators to produce world beating content for moments of impact marketing, to place on artist, creator and third-party channels.
  • Invite relevant influencers/creators to artists’ shows & events.
  • Investigate opportunities for creator partnerships across niche or alternative platforms, including but not limited to Reddit & Soundcloud.
  • Help develop Atlantic Records UK as a hub for new, young creators to learn & grow – including regular mixers & events.
  • Gifting – work with the ECRM, audience and marketing teams to ensure key merch items / bundles and marketing/promo packages are gifted to relevant creators and third-party pages.
  • Work closely with the UK based international team to make sure key territories are taken into account when devising global creator strategies.
  • Work with the US team to add value to the UK campaigns for our large roster of US artists including Cardi B, Lizzo, Bruno Mars, Jack Harlow and many more.

About us

As the home to Asylum, Atlantic, East West, Elektra, FFRR, Fueled by Ramen, Nonesuch, Parlophone, Rhino, Roadrunner, Sire, Warner Records, Warner Classics, and several other of the world’s premier recording labels, Warner Music Group champions emerging artists and global superstars alike. And our renowned publishing company, Warner Chappell Music, represents genre-spanning songwriters and producers through a catalogue of more than one million copyrights worldwide.

Redefining what it means to be a music company in the 21st century, our consumer brands include trend-setters like UPROXX, Songkick, HipHopDX, and EMP. We’re the home to WMX – the next generation services division that connects artists with fans and amplifies brands in creative, immersive, and engaging ways – and Alternative Distribution Alliance (ADA) – the ground-breaking global distribution company for independent artists and labels.
